Default Windows Media Player To Be Loaded On Nokia Phones

http://money.cnn.com/2005/02/14/technology/nokia_microsoft.reut/?cnn=yes

In a surprise move, Nokia has agreed to load Windows Media Player on it's future handsets, and Microsoft has agreed to work on a open standard for media players.

"The world's largest mobile phone maker Nokia and software company Microsoft struck a deal Monday to make it easier for consumers to buy digital music on-line and play it back on their handsets. In a comprehensive agreement, which involves a separate deal with digital media company Loudeye, Nokia agreed to put Microsoft's music player software into its handsets. In return, Microsoft (Research) will introduce open standards for digital music compression and piracy protection in its Media Players for personal computers."

Nokia got very scared by the Apple/Moto link-up, or they would never have agreed to form a truce with one of their enemies.

Interestingly Microsoft have agreed to put AAC audio and OMA DRM support into Windows Media Player so you'll be able to transfer AAC music from your phone onto your PC and have it play without trouble.
